By Tony ThomasHigh school football in Texas is king. Playing under the lights on Friday nights is football heaven for the players and the passionate fans that support them. In Marble Falls, Texas (pop. 7,903) the townspeople close their businesses and make their way to Mustangs Stadium to support their favorite Marble Falls High School sons as they march onto the gridiron for battle. One of those favorite sons is 2026 running back/cornerback Joaquin Aguilar.

By Tony ThomasThere are talented football players at just about every school and in every classification in the Lone Star State, including 2026 WR/DB Canaan Factor. He is a modern-day prep version of Jim Thorpe. At Fort Worth Country Day High School in Fort Worth, Texas, Factor was the “X-Factor” for the Falcons (7-2) in 2024. At 6-foot-2, 195 pounds, Factor plays wide receiver on offense and defensive back on defense. As a dynamic receiver, Factor caught 35 passes for 461 yards.

By Tony ThomasTexas is a recruiting hotbed for talented high school football players for college football programs from coast to coast. Young men born and raised in the Lone Star State dream of playing under the lights on Friday nights and taking their game to the next level. One of those talented Texans is quarterback Bowe Bentley. The highly recruited four-star quarterback from Celina, Texas, has narrowed his college choices to two schools in the SEC: LSU and Oklahoma.

By Tony ThomasThe Valley View High Blazers of Jonesboro, Arkansas, are coming off a 12-1 record, a season that included a perfect 10-0 run to win the 5A Conference title. Over the past two seasons, Valley View has posted a 22-3 record. This season, the Blazers welcome back one of their most athletic and versatile players, 2027 RB/DB Carter Wallace. At 6-foot, 204 pounds, Wallace is the iron man of Jonesboro, playing both offense and defense for the Blazers.
